Cloud computing offers numerous benefits that make it an attractive option for businesses and individuals alike. Let's explore some of the key advantages.

1. Cost Savings

  • Explanation: Cloud computing eliminates the need for large capital expenditures on hardware and software. Instead, you pay for what you use, often on a subscription or pay-as-you-go basis.

  • Benefits: Reduced upfront costs, lower maintenance expenses, and the ability to scale costs with usage.

  • Use Cases: Startups, small businesses, and enterprises looking to optimize their IT budgets.

2. Scalability

  • Explanation: Cloud resources can be easily scaled up or down based on demand. This flexibility ensures that businesses can handle varying workloads efficiently.

  • Benefits: Ability to accommodate growth, handle peak traffic, and avoid over-provisioning.

  • Use Cases: E-commerce sites during holiday seasons, applications with variable usage patterns, and growing businesses.

3. Accessibility

  • Explanation: Cloud services are accessible from anywhere with an internet connection. This enables remote work and collaboration across different locations.

  • Benefits: Enhanced productivity, flexibility, and collaboration.

  • Use Cases: Remote teams, multinational corporations, and businesses with a mobile workforce.

4. Security

  • Explanation: Cloud providers invest heavily in security measures, often offering more robust protection than individual businesses can afford. These measures include encryption, access controls, and regular security updates.

  • Benefits: Improved data protection, compliance with regulations, and reduced risk of breaches.

  • Use Cases: Financial institutions, healthcare providers, and businesses handling sensitive data.

5. Innovation

  • Explanation: Cloud computing enables rapid deployment of new technologies and applications. This fosters innovation and agility, allowing businesses to stay competitive.

  • Benefits: Faster time-to-market, ability to experiment with new ideas, and access to cutting-edge tools.

  • Use Cases: Tech startups, research and development teams, and businesses pursuing digital transformation.
